The duration of a design for manufacturing (DFM) process varies based on the complexity of the product and the manufacturing needs. This schedule enables careful examination and modifications to ensure that the finished design is best suited for economical and successful manufacturing procedures. Manufacturability factors are integrated into DFM designs from the beginning, setting them apart from conventional techniques. Simplifying, improving, and refining the design to improve ease of manufacturing is the main focus of DFM, in contrast to traditional methods that prioritize functional elements. Engineering companies must integrate DFM in the early stages of their design process. Making design changes later can be extremely difficult and come with a hefty price tag, especially when different tooling is needed for the new design.

Rafael, an Israeli aerospace company, uses aPriori as their enterprise digital manufacturing simulation software including DFM analyses. One of the company’s parts was returning all no-bids so they decided to analyze it using aPriori.aPriori showed an almost impossible undercut in the routing. This design feature ended up being a largely arbitrary choice and eliminating it reduced cost by over 50%. The new design was not only far more cost-effective but drew many more bids from potential suppliers.

The next stage in the transistor evolution was the FinFET, which became commercialized in the first half of the 2010s and grew into dominance at 16nm and below. In a FinFET design, the gate is wrapped around the channel on three sides between the source and the drain. More surface area between the gate and channel means better electrostatic control and reduced leakage compared to planar FETs. For increased drive strength and performance, several fins can be arranged side-by-side on a single FinFET transistor.

A significant contributing factor to the cost of a machined component is the geometric tolerance to which the features must be made.

Additive manufacturing broadens the ability of a designer to optimize the design of a product or part (to save materials for example). Designs tailored for additive manufacturing are sometimes very different from designs tailored for machining or forming manufacturing operations.
